PEPperPRINT is an innovative biotechnology company based in Heidelberg, Germany. As a leading provider of high-throughput peptide and protein microarray technologies, the company focuses on antibody characterization and antibody response fingerprint profiling in biological samples.By expanding its portfolio with T-cell epitope mapping and monitoring services, PEPperPRINT has established a comprehensive product and service matrix, positioning itself as a one-stop solution provider for immune response fingerprint analysis.PEPperPRINT offers the advanced PEPperCHIP® peptide microarray platform, which is widely applied in antigen and epitope discovery, epitope mapping analysis, epitope substitution scanning, immune monitoring, serum biomarker discovery, and peptide-targeted binder development.The company’s product portfolio includes PEPperCHIP® peptide microarrays, PEPperMAP® services, T-cell services, synthetic peptides, and protein microarrays.

•Custom Peptide Microarrays: Microarrays synthesized according to specific customer requirements, containing defined peptide sequences. These arrays can be used for various research applications, including antigen epitope identification and protein interaction studies.
•Standard Peptide Microarrays: A range of pre-designed peptide microarrays covering commonly studied protein sequences or functional regions, enabling researchers to quickly initiate experiments.
•Microarray Accessories: Supporting accessories for microarray experiments, such as chip carriers, sealing devices, and other related components, ensuring smooth and reliable experimental workflows.
•Antibody Services: Including antibody epitope mapping, affinity analysis, and specificity profiling, helping researchers gain deeper insights into antibody characteristics and functionality.
•Serum+ Services: Comprehensive analysis services for serum samples, including antibody repertoire profiling and disease biomarker discovery, supporting disease diagnostics and biomedical research.
•Protein Services: Services such as protein interaction analysis and protein functional site identification, facilitating advanced proteomics research.
Specialized services focused on T-cell-related research, including T-cell epitope identification and T-cell immune response analysis. These services play an important role in immunotherapy development and vaccine research.
PEPperPRINT provides custom peptide synthesis services, capable of producing peptides of various lengths and sequences to meet the needs of protein chemistry research, drug discovery, and related applications.
PEPperPRINT offers protein microarray products and services for high-throughput protein functional analysis and interaction studies.
